@par Example Description 

This example describes how to enters the system to DEEPSLEEP mode and wake-up from this
mode using IO interrupt.

In this example, Main clock is configured at 24MHz.

@par Hardware and Software environment 

  - Hardware environment
    - The chip pins are connected as follows：
      - PC4 pin is connected to LED1


@par How to use it ? 

In order to make the program work, you must do the following :
 - Open PWR_DeepSleep.uvprojx from this example folder by Keil MDK5
 - Rebuild all files and load your image into target memory
 - Run the example
